The local basketball scene here has some unique challenges that many international brands don't fully account for. The humidity alone can ruin certain materials within months, and the dust from our outdoor courts requires specific traction patterns. That's why I always recommend checking the rubber compound - the harder ones tend to last longer on our abrasive surfaces. I've noticed that shoes with herringbone patterns work best for the dusty courts common in places like Quezon City and Makati. The basketball shoe market here in the Philippines is actually quite fascinating when you dive into the numbers. We've got approximately 68% of sales happening through online platforms, with Lazada and Shopee leading the way. What's interesting is that December through February sees the deepest discounts, with prices dropping by an average of 45% compared to the regular season. I've built relationships with several store managers who've shared insider information about stock cycles - typically, new models arrive around June and November, which is when you'll find the best deals on previous generations. My advice? Set up price alerts and be patient. The difference between buying at full price versus waiting just three weeks can be as much as 2,000 pesos, which is significant for most of us.
